About Pak Lui
Pak Lui is a scholar working on Hardware and Architecture, Computer Networks and Communications, Information Systems, Condensed Matter Physics and Biomedical Engineering, having authored 7 papers that have together received 639 indexed citations. Recurring topics across this work include Parallel Computing and Optimization Techniques (6 papers), Cloud Computing and Resource Management (3 papers), Distributed and Parallel Computing Systems (3 papers), Advanced Data Storage Technologies (2 papers), Interconnection Networks and Systems (2 papers), Nanopore and Nanochannel Transport Studies (1 paper) and Theoretical and Computational Physics (1 paper). The work is most often cited by research in Hardware and Architecture (97 citations), Condensed Matter Physics (75 citations), Computer Networks and Communications (143 citations), Surfaces, Coatings and Films (43 citations) and Materials Chemistry (278 citations). Pak Lui has collaborated with scholars based in United States, United Kingdom and Germany. Frequent co-authors include Filippo Spiga, Trung Dac Nguyen, David C. Morse, Jaime A. Millan, Jens Gläser, Joshua A. Anderson, Gilad Shainer, Eitan Zahavi, Richard L. Graham and Alexander Shpiner. Their work appears in journals such as Computer Science - Research and Development and Computer Physics Communications.
